I stumbled across this 1954 Topps card of Augie Galan in a group of cards that I bought recently. The front of the card has normal centering; however, the back is badly miscut. Augie's card number is not shown, although his birthdate is shown. The bottom of the card shows part of another card (Spook Jacobs, I assume). It's funny that one side of the card is miscut and the other is not. I would have expected both the front and back of the card to be miscut. How common are cards like this? Thanks!
